WebOct 21, 2024 · Bring a large pot of water to a boil and add 1 teaspoon of salt for every 3-4 beets. Boil beets for 20-40 minutes, or until they pierce easily with a fork. WebOct 9, 2024 · Wash the beetroot and trim the stems. Place in a pan of cold water and bring to the boil. Simmer with a lid on for 1 hour. Dissolve a little sugar into vinegar over a low heat. Peel the skins off the beetroot and slice thinly. Place the beetroot into sterilised jars and cover with hot vinegar. WebMar 4, 2024 · Boil and peel the beets according to the method described above. How To Boil Beets - Savoring The Good®

WebSep 5, 2024 · Instructions. Bring a large pot of salted water to a boil. Wash the beets. Then trim off all but about 1 inch of the beet greens. Leaving on the stem helps keep the beets from “bleeding” out too much … WebWash, trim and peel the beetroot, then cut into quarters. WebNov 17, 2024 · Step 1: Peel and Clean Your Beets Remove the greens and peel the tough outer layer of skin off your beets. Tip Before you discard those nutrient-rich stems, try steaming your beet greens or lightly sautéing them in a little olive oil with garlic and red pepper flakes. You can also add beet greens to soups and stews. WebDec 27, 2024 · The reason the skin is left on the whole beets is that it makes it easier for peeling.
